North Huntingdon, PA rent trends

Rental prices in North Huntingdon, PA have increased by 3.83% over the past year. The average rent moved from $890 to $925.

Average rent in North Huntingdon, PA

$925/mo North Huntingdon, PA average rental price, September 2025
Image Average Rent

The average monthly rent of apartments in North Huntingdon, PA is $925.

    What type of rental buildings are in North Huntingdon, PA?

    In North Huntingdon, 15% of the residents are renting compared to 85% owning a home, according to data from the U.S. Census Bureau. Large-scale apartment buildings with more than 50 units represent 3% of North Huntingdon’s rentals, 64% are small-scale complexes with under 50 units, and 29% are single-family rentals.

    What do typical apartment communities look like in North Huntingdon, PA?

    The age and size of multifamily buildings are among the most visible characteristics of the rental market in a city.  In this case, the apartment buildings in North Huntingdon are about 51 years old, on average. Of these, 4% have been built since 2000, representing the newer options on the market and typically offering more amenities. Rental buildings in the city have an average height of 4 stories. About 85% of the rental communities here are low-rise, garden-style communities, 6% are mid-rises, and 9% are high-rise buildings. These are true especially for large-scale multifamily buildings with over 50 apartments.

    What apartment floorplans are common in North Huntingdon, PA?

    Rental apartments in North Huntingdon come in a range of sizes and floorplans. Studio apartments represent 4% of units for rent, ideal for singles, renters on a budget and people who value central locations more than space. Rentals with 1-bedroom floorplans make up 45% of the total apartments in the city, while 2-bedroom floorplans represent around 46% of all rentals in North Huntingdon. The rest are larger floorplans with 3 bedrooms or more, typically preferred by families, larger households or roommates sharing space.

    Living in North Huntingdon, PA

    North Huntingdon is a township located in Westmoreland County, Pennsylvania, lying roughly 19 miles southeast of Pittsburgh. This proximity allows residents easy access to the metropolitan amenities of Pittsburgh while enjoying a more suburban setting. North Huntingdon is notable for its participation in sectors such as health care, education, and retail.

    The area boasts several parks including Indian Lake Park and Oak Hollow Park which offer extensive trails, sports fields, and picnic areas. The township doesn't have a dense arts scene, but local events and the proximity to Pittsburgh's cultural institutions like theaters and museums compensate for this.

    Historical features in North Huntingdon include the Fullerton Inn, a preserved 18th-century structure. The township harbors a mix of residential styles ranging from traditional to more contemporary neighborhoods, providing diverse living options.

    Cuisine in North Huntingdon reflects a blend of traditional American fare with some international influences, and dining options include everything from casual diners to more upscale restaurants, predominantly featuring Italian and American cuisines.

    North Huntingdon's school district is recognized for its commitment to student development and education, with several public and private schooling options for residents.

    Renting in North Huntingdon, PA

    Renters in North Huntingdon can choose from a variety of settings, from modern apartment complexes to single-family homes in more residential neighborhoods. Architectural styles vary from classic brick homes to newer constructions, with amenities to suit different preferences and lifestyles.

    Neighborhoods such as Westmoreland City and Circleville offer proximity to local schools and parks, making them particularly appealing to families. For young professionals, areas closer to the main highways provide easier access to Pittsburgh and its employment opportunities.

    Typical rental properties range from one-bedroom apartments in multi-unit buildings to larger three-bedroom homes with yards. These offerings cater to a spectrum of renters, from those seeking affordability to those desiring more spacious, upscale living.

    Shopping in North Huntingdon, PA

    North Huntingdon serves its community with several shopping centers including the Norwin Hills Shopping Center and the North Huntingdon Square Shopping Center. These complexes host a variety of stores from national retail chains to local boutiques, providing residents with ample choices for clothing, electronics, and home goods.

    Unique shopping experiences are found in small, local shops offering handmade crafts and regional products. Additionally, the township accommodates several grocery chains such as Giant Eagle and Aldi, ensuring convenient access to daily necessities.

    For more specialized shopping, residents often travel to nearby Pittsburgh, where a wider range of luxury brands and designer boutiques are available.

    Transportation in North Huntingdon, PA

    North Huntingdon offers a number of local bus services, primarily operated by the Westmoreland County Transit Authority, which provide connections to key points within the township and neighboring areas, including direct routes to Pittsburgh.

    The main roads through the township, such as Route 30 and Interstate 76, facilitate car travel both locally and regionally. For those traveling further, the Arnold Palmer Regional Airport is accessible and caters to both domestic and limited international flights.

    While North Huntingdon does not have a ferry service, its well-maintained roadways and public transport options make navigating the township and commuting to Pittsburgh relatively straightforward for residents.
